From 40b901d4178d14f316f731093082312df1122976 Mon Sep 17 00:00:00 2001 From: bemusementpark Date: Wed, 3 Jul 2024 17:26:31 +0930 Subject: [PATCH] Kick user to welcome screen if they have no account id --- .../securesms/PassphraseRequiredActionBarActivity.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/org/thoughtcrime/securesms/PassphraseRequiredActionBarActivity.java b/app/src/main/java/org/thoughtcrime/securesms/PassphraseRequiredActionBarActivity.java index 3f20af07a4..895b9da32e 100644 --- a/app/src/main/java/org/thoughtcrime/securesms/PassphraseRequiredActionBarActivity.java +++ b/app/src/main/java/org/thoughtcrime/securesms/PassphraseRequiredActionBarActivity.java @@ -125,7 +125,9 @@ public abstract class PassphraseRequiredActionBarActivity extends BaseActionBarA } private int getApplicationState(boolean locked) { - if (locked) { + if (TextSecurePreferences.getLocalNumber(this) == null) { + return STATE_WELCOME_SCREEN; + } else if (locked) { return STATE_PROMPT_PASSPHRASE; } else if (DatabaseUpgradeActivity.isUpdate(this)) { return STATE_UPGRADE_DATABASE;